West Virginia Home buyers want to know how much to offer for a house, sellers want to know how much to list a house for. Those seeking a property tax appeal want to know the market value of comparable homes in order to make adjustments to their home's worth. Variations in age, size, condition of the home, and other differences in amenities plus other factors weigh in on the overall market value of a home.
West Virginia real estate agents can offer a CMA (Comparable Market Analysis) for houses in the area. This is a ball park figure. A more definitive figure is arrived at by obtaining an appraisal. A Home Market Value Appraisal gives a definitive value for the specific time frame in which the analysis was conducted. Prices range upward to $350.00 depending on the region in which you live.

(Statisics compiled from Bureau of Economic Analysis, an agency of the U.S. Department of Commerce)
The population of West Virginia in 2003 was 1,811,440. Its rank was 37th in the nation. (The District of Columbia is included for ranking purposes.)
PER CAPITA PERSONAL INCOME
In 2003 West Virginia had a per capita personal income (PCPI) of $24,542. This PCPI ranked 49th in the United States and was 78 percent of the national average, $31,472. The 2003 PCPI reflected an increase of 2.9 percent from 2002. The 2002-2003 national change was 2.2 percent. In 1993 the PCPI of West Virginia was $16,548 and ranked 50th in the United States. The 1993-2003 average annual growth rate of PCPI was 4.0 percent. The average annual growth rate for the nation was 4.0 percent.
TOTAL PERSONAL INCOME
In 2003 West Virginia had a total personal income (TPI) of $44,456,319. This TPI ranked 39th in the United States. In 1993 the TPI of West Virginia was $30,077,373 and ranked 37th in the United States. The 2003 TPI reflected an increase of 3.3 percent from 2002. The 2002-2003 national change was 3.2 percent. The 1993-2003 average annual growth rate of TPI was 4.0 percent. The average annual growth rate for the nation was 5.1 percent. |
